The History of Robot Vacuum Hoovers
The principle of automated cleaning devices dates back to the early 20th century, but it wasn't until the late 1990s and early 2000s that technology advanced enough to make robot vacuum hoovers a practical truth. The very first commercially successful robot vacuum, the iRobot Roomba, was introduced in 2002. Ever since, the marketplace has seen an expansion of brands and models, each offering special features and abilities.
How Robot Vacuum Hoovers Work
Robot vacuum hoovers are geared up with innovative sensing units and algorithms that enable them to navigate and clean effectively. Here's a breakdown of the key components and processes:

Sensors and Navigation:
Laser and Infrared Sensors: These sensing units help the robot find challenges and map the room.Cliff Sensors: Prevent the robot from falling down stairs or ledges.Bump Sensors: Allow the robot to navigate around furniture and other things without getting stuck.
Cleaning Mechanisms:
Brushes: Main and side brushes gather dust, dirt, and debris.Vacuum: Suction power differs by design, but all are created to get a large range of particles.HEPA Filters: Some designs consist of HEPA filters to trap allergens and enhance air quality.
Battery and Charging:
Rechargeable Battery: Most robot vacuums use lithium-ion batteries that last numerous hours on a single charge.Automatic Charging: When the battery is low, the robot returns to its charging dock to charge.
Connectivity and Control:

Q: How frequently should I clean my robot vacuum hoover?A: It's advised to empty the dust bin and clean the brushes after each use to maintain optimal efficiency. The HEPA filter need to be cleaned up or changed every few months, depending on use.

Q: Can robot vacuum hoovers tidy carpets?A: Yes, the majority of robot vacuum hoovers are created to clean both difficult floors and carpets. Some models have adjustable suction settings for different floor types.

Q: Are robot vacuum hoovers loud?A: Generally, robot vacuums are quieter than standard vacuum. However, the sound level can vary by design, so it's a great concept to check evaluations or specs before purchasing.

Q: Can I use a robot vacuum hoover in multiple spaces?A: Yes, many models can clean numerous rooms and can be set to tidy specific locations. Some advanced designs can even create virtual boundaries to keep the robot in specific areas.

Q: How do I set up a robot vacuum hoover?A: Most robot vacuums come with user-friendly setup directions. Typically, you need to charge the battery, position the robot in the starting position, and link it to your Wi-Fi network if it has smart functions. From there, you can establish cleaning schedules and preferences via the app or control panel.
